    Default Close place to catch some crappie


    I am going to be in Ok city the next 3 days and would like to know a close place to try to catch some crappie. any help will be appreciated...I see a sticky for heated docks.. is there one close? also need to know where to buy a non resident license. thanks CF

    Arcadia lake just east of Edmond has a heated dock ,pay a daily fee to fish.Edmond is on north side of Okc.you can buy your license at the wal mart on I35 and 15th in Edmond on the way to lake. Not sure how to get to dock never been there.

    Cardsfan if you want to drive about 45 min to an hour you should try Carl Blackwell up north on I35 go east at Stillwater exit and I am guessing about 10 -15 miles to the lake sign on north side of road follow that road back to dock.You have to pay $5.00 permit at gate when you come in or the store.You need to get there real early before crowd.they were catching them pretty good a couple weeks ago.

    These are the two places I was thinking of along with Thunderbird's Little Axe dock. Out of the three, Carl Blackwell will produce the most but will be crowded. Haven't fished Arcadia's dock but it is heated. T-Bird's will produce on a good day but some days it won't.
